Abstract

Blade elastic displacement were successfully tracked by means of digital photographic recording using both Light Emitting Diods; LEDs, and reflexes mounted on a wind turbine blade. A procedure for image analysis was developed. The output from the image analysis was co-ordinates of the objects under investigation. Although the method developed is useful in producing results it still remains to verify the integrity of the results versus, for example, load measurements. The image analysis carried out and presented in this report shows that verification of simulation of blade movements is attainable. However, exact outdoor inflow conditions are extremely difficult to measure and it is therefore not possible to emulate every situation in detail. An increased knowledge of actual blade translation and rotation will nevertheless enable improvement of structural dynamics simulation codes. This is an insight which will grow with the size of future turbines.
